dc.description.abstractAbstract Human resources and performance are the primary determinants of organizational success in today's contemporary enterprises. The main purpose of employee performance evaluation is to ensure a fair assessment of the employee's contribution to the workforce. An effective performance measurement system helps to boost employee productivity, focus on work discipline and make decisions in time. Analytic Hierarchy Process (AHP) is a structured method for analyzing complex decisionmaking problems by calculating the weights of each criterion. Using a carefully constructed questionnaire, each respondent compares the relative value of each pair of elements. This method can be used for both qualitative and quantitative analysis. In this paper, Analytic Hierarchy Process (AHP) is used for employee performance measurement. The proposed AHP model contains criteria based on internal automated business processes of organization. As a result, it allows a straightforward consideration of each employee's performance by comparing all the criteria.
